Developers use application programming interfaces to hide complexity, organize code, design reusable components, and connect different systems, applications, or services. The term API stands for ...
A monthly overview of things you need to know as an architect or aspiring architect. Unlock the full InfoQ experience by logging in! Stay updated with your favorite authors and topics, engage with ...
Developers today think in Application Programming Interfaces, or APIs. Looking at APIs first helps you concentrate on the problem that you are looking to solve in an application, or as part of a wider ...
The project behind popular programming language Rust has revoked all API keys from its crates.io package web app. The key revocation addresses a serious vulnerability affecting Rust's package system ...
It’s been almost five years since we heard that “software is eating the world.” The number of SaaS applications has exploded and there is a rising wave of software innovation in the area of APIs that ...
What if you could transform mountains of unstructured data into actionable insights, build voice-controlled apps that feel like science fiction, or create interactive dashboards that captivate ...
The team behind Vercel’s V0, an AI-powered platform for web creation, has developed an AI model it claims excels at certain website development tasks. Available through an API, the model, called “v0-1 ...
Low-level Modbus commands are hidden from normal use. Features of the MAQ20 Python API include system communication — to MAQ20 systems from a host PC over Ethernet; configuration — auto-read and local ...
Perplexity launched its Search API, offering developers real-time web search access to a vast index of billions of webpages for accurate results. Its technology utilizes fine-grained sub-document ...
Find out what makes Python a versatile powerhouse for modern software development—from data science to machine learning, systems automation, web and API development, and more. It may seem odd to ...